Federal Court Upholds Interpretation of 'High Electric Field' in Patent Case

In a recent decision, the Federal Court of Appeal upheld the lower court's interpretation of the term 'high electric field' in a patent infringement case involving French fry production technology. The Court determined that a skilled person in the relevant field would interpret the term as referring to electric fields within a specific voltage range.

Federal Court Lacks Jurisdiction Over Alleged Misconduct by Provincial Court Officials

In a recent decision, the Federal Court of Appeal ruled that the Federal Court does not have the authority to hear claims related to alleged misconduct by provincial court officials unless there is a clear federal law allowing it. The court emphasized that the Federal Court can only hear cases within its specific jurisdiction granted by federal statutes.

Federal Court of Appeal Reverses Lower Court's Extension of Time Decision

In a recent case, the Federal Court of Appeal overturned a decision by the Federal Court regarding an extension of time for filing a judicial review. The appeal court found that the original court had made mistakes in how it handled the motion, particularly in ensuring that both sides received proper notice. As a result, the case was sent back to the Federal Court for a fresh look.

Federal Court of Appeal Upholds Dismissal of Second-Generation Residential School Abuse Claim

The Federal Court of Appeal upheld the dismissal of a claim brought by a person alleging harm caused by second-generation effects of residential school abuse. The court ruled that the claim was barred by the comprehensive release in the Indian Residential Schools Settlement Agreement (IRSSA).
